The Argentina Emergency Shutdown Systems Market is experiencing steady growth driven by the increasing focus on industrial safety across various sectors such as oil & gas, petrochemicals, and chemicals. The market is witnessing demand for advanced emergency shutdown systems that can swiftly respond to critical situations, ensuring the protection of personnel and assets. Key players in the market are investing in research and development activities to introduce innovative solutions that comply with stringent safety regulations. The adoption of digital technologies like IoT and AI in shutdown systems is also on the rise, enhancing the overall efficiency and responsiveness of these systems. The market is expected to continue its growth trajectory as industries prioritize safety measures to mitigate risks and ensure uninterrupted operations.

In the Argentina Emergency Shutdown Systems Market, some key challenges include regulatory complexities, economic instability, and limited technological advancements. The regulatory environment in Argentina can be complex and constantly evolving, making it challenging for companies to ensure compliance with safety standards and regulations. Economic instability in the country can also impact the investment capacity of companies operating in the market, leading to budget constraints for implementing advanced shutdown systems. Additionally, the market in Argentina may have limited access to the latest technological advancements in emergency shutdown systems, which can hinder the ability of companies to upgrade their systems to meet industry best practices and standards. Overall, navigating these challenges requires market players to stay agile, innovative, and well-informed about the evolving landscape of the Argentina Emergency Shutdown Systems Market.

Government policies related to the Argentina Emergency Shutdown Systems Market primarily focus on enhancing industrial safety and compliance standards. The government mandates the installation of emergency shutdown systems in certain industries to prevent accidents and protect workers. Regulations also require regular maintenance and testing of these systems to ensure their effectiveness during emergencies. Additionally, government agencies provide guidelines and support for companies to implement best practices in emergency shutdown system design and operation. Compliance with these policies is monitored through inspections and audits by regulatory authorities to promote a culture of safety and prevention in the industrial sector. Overall, the government plays a crucial role in shaping the Argentina Emergency Shutdown Systems Market by enforcing regulations that prioritize the safety of workers and the public.
